[{"data":1,"prerenderedAt":-1},["ShallowReactive",2],{"project-74818":3},{"id":4,"name":5,"fullName":6,"owner":7,"repo":5,"description":8,"homepage":9,"htmlUrl":10,"language":11,"languages":10,"totalLinesOfCode":10,"stars":12,"forks":13,"watchers":14,"openIssues":15,"contributorsCount":16,"subscribersCount":16,"size":16,"stars1d":17,"stars7d":18,"stars30d":19,"stars90d":16,"forks30d":16,"starsTrendScore":20,"compositeScore":21,"rankGlobal":10,"rankLanguage":10,"license":22,"archived":23,"fork":23,"defaultBranch":24,"hasWiki":23,"hasPages":23,"topics":25,"createdAt":10,"pushedAt":10,"updatedAt":29,"readmeContent":30,"aiSummary":31,"trendingCount":16,"starSnapshotCount":16,"syncStatus":32,"lastSyncTime":33,"discoverSource":34},74818,"npmx.dev","npmx-dev\u002Fnpmx.dev","npmx-dev","a fast, modern browser for the npm registry","https:\u002F\u002Fnpmx.dev",null,"TypeScript",3399,467,13,249,0,12,30,112,36,30.01,"MIT License",false,"main",[26,27,28],"npm","npmjs","nuxt","2026-06-12 02:03:28","# npmx.dev\n\n> A fast, modern browser for the npm registry.\n\n\u003Cp align=\"center\">\n  \u003Ca href=\"https:\u002F\u002Fnpmx.dev\u002F\">\n    \u003Cimg width=\"1090\" alt=\"Screenshot of npmx.dev showing the nuxt package\" src=\"https:\u002F\u002Fgithub.com\u002Fuser-attachments\u002Fassets\u002F1a2a3205-0227-46dc-b1f9-48f9a65691d3\">\n  \u003C\u002Fa>\n\u003C\u002Fp>\n\n- [👉 &nbsp;Check it out](https:\u002F\u002Fnpmx.dev\u002F)\n- [📖 &nbsp;About npmx](https:\u002F\u002Fnpmx.dev\u002Fabout)\n\n## Vision\n\nThe goal of [npmx.dev](https:\u002F\u002Fnpmx.dev) is to build a fast, modern browser for the npm registry.\n\nWe're not replacing the [npm](https:\u002F\u002Fwww.npmjs.com\u002F) registry, but instead providing an elevated developer experience through a fast, modern UI.\n\nWhat npmx offers:\n\n- **Speed** &ndash; Fast searching, filtering, and navigation.\n- **Simplicity** &ndash; Get the information you need when you need it in an intuitive UI.\n- **URL Compatibility** &ndash; Replace `npmjs.com` with `xnpmjs.com` or `npmx.dev` in any URL and it just works.\n- **Enhanced admin experience** &ndash; Manage your packages, teams, and organizations from the browser, powered by your local npm CLI.\n\n## Shortcuts\n\n- [chat.npmx.dev](https:\u002F\u002Fchat.npmx.dev) - Discord Server\n- [build.npmx.dev](https:\u002F\u002Fbuild.npmx.dev) - Builders Discord Server\n- [social.npmx.dev](https:\u002F\u002Fsocial.npmx.dev) - Bluesky Profile\n- [repo.npmx.dev](https:\u002F\u002Frepo.npmx.dev) - GitHub Repository\n- [issues.npmx.dev](https:\u002F\u002Fissues.npmx.dev) - GitHub Issues\n- [coc.npmx.dev](https:\u002F\u002Fcoc.npmx.dev) - Code of Conduct\n- [contributing.npmx.dev](https:\u002F\u002Fcontributing.npmx.dev) - Contributing Guide\n\n## Features\n\n### Package browsing\n\n- **Dark mode and light mode** &ndash; plus customize the color palette to your preferences\n- **Fast search** &ndash; quick package search with instant results\n- **Package details** &ndash; READMEs, versions, dependencies, and metadata\n- **Code viewer** &ndash; browse package source code with syntax highlighting and permalink to specific lines\n- **Provenance indicators** &ndash; verified build badges and provenance section below the README\n- **Multi-provider repository support** &ndash; stars\u002Fforks from GitHub, GitLab, Bitbucket, Codeberg, Gitee, Sourcehut, Forgejo, Gitea, Radicle, and Tangled\n- **JSR availability** &ndash; see if scoped packages are also available on JSR\n- **Package badges** &ndash; module format (ESM\u002FCJS\u002Fdual), TypeScript types (with `@types\u002F*` links), and engine constraints\n- **Outdated dependency indicators** &ndash; visual cues showing which dependencies are behind\n- **Vulnerability warnings** &ndash; security advisories from the OSV database\n- **Download statistics** &ndash; weekly download counts with sparkline charts\n- **Install size** &ndash; total install size (including transitive dependencies)\n- **Playground links** &ndash; quick access to StackBlitz, CodeSandbox, and other demo environments from READMEs\n- **Infinite search** &ndash; auto-load additional search pages as you scroll\n- **Keyboard navigation** &ndash; press `\u002F` to focus search, `.` to open code viewer, arrow keys to navigate results\n- **Deprecation notices** &ndash; clear warnings for deprecated packages and versions\n- **Version range resolution** &ndash; dependency ranges (e.g., `^1.0.0`) resolve to actual installed versions\n- **Claim new packages** &ndash; register new package names directly from search results (via local connector)\n- **Clickable version tags** &ndash; navigate directly to any version from the versions list\n\n### User & org pages\n\n- **User profiles** &ndash; view any npm user's public packages at `\u002F~username`\n- **Organization pages** &ndash; browse org packages at `\u002F@orgname`\n- **Search, filter & sort** &ndash; find packages within user\u002Forg lists\n- **Infinite scroll** &ndash; paginated lists that load as you scroll\n\n### Comparison with npmjs.com\n\n| Feature                        | npmjs.com | npmx.dev |\n| ------------------------------ | :-------: | :------: |\n| Package search                 |    ✅     |    ✅    |\n| Package details & README       |    ✅     |    ✅    |\n| Version history                |    ✅     |    ✅    |\n| Dependencies list              |    ✅     |    ✅    |\n| User profiles                  |    ✅     |    ✅    |\n| Organization pages             |    ✅     |    ✅    |\n| Provenance indicators          |    ✅     |    ✅    |\n| Code browser                   |    ✅     |    ✅    |\n| Dark mode                      |    ✅     |    ✅    |\n| Outdated dependency warnings   |    ❌     |    ✅    |\n| Module format badges (ESM\u002FCJS) |    ❌     |    ✅    |\n| TypeScript types indicator     |    ✅     |    ✅    |\n| Install size calculation       |    ❌     |    ✅    |\n| JSR cross-reference            |    ❌     |    ✅    |\n| Vulnerability warnings         |    ✅     |    ✅    |\n| Deprecation notices            |    ✅     |    ✅    |\n| Download charts                |    ✅     |    ✅    |\n| Playground links               |    ❌     |    ✅    |\n| Keyboard navigation            |    ❌     |    ✅    |\n| Multi-provider repo support    |    ❌     |    ✅    |\n| Version range resolution       |    ❌     |    ✅    |\n| Dependents list                |    ✅     |    🚧    |\n| Package admin (access\u002Fowners)  |    ✅     |    🚧    |\n| Org\u002Fteam management            |    ✅     |    🚧    |\n| 2FA\u002Faccount settings           |    ✅     |    ❌    |\n| Claim new package names        |    ✅     |    ✅    |\n\n🚧 = coming soon\n\n## URL structure\n\n### npm compatibility\n\nnpmx.dev supports npm permalinks &ndash; just replace `npmjs.com` with `npmx.dev` or `xnpmjs.com` to get the npmx experience:\n\n| npm URL                         | npmx.dev equivalent                                                    |\n| ------------------------------- | ---------------------------------------------------------------------- |\n| `npmjs.com\u002Fpackage\u002Fnuxt`        | [`npmx.dev\u002Fpackage\u002Fnuxt`](https:\u002F\u002Fnpmx.dev\u002Fpackage\u002Fnuxt)               |\n| `npmjs.com\u002Fpackage\u002F@nuxt\u002Fkit`   | [`npmx.dev\u002Fpackage\u002F@nuxt\u002Fkit`](https:\u002F\u002Fnpmx.dev\u002Fpackage\u002F@nuxt\u002Fkit)     |\n| `npmjs.com\u002Fpackage\u002Fvue\u002Fv\u002F3.4.0` | [`npmx.dev\u002Fpackage\u002Fvue\u002Fv\u002F3.4.0`](https:\u002F\u002Fnpmx.dev\u002Fpackage\u002Fvue\u002Fv\u002F3.4.0) |\n| `npmjs.com\u002Fsearch?q=vue`        | [`npmx.dev\u002Fsearch?q=vue`](https:\u002F\u002Fnpmx.dev\u002Fsearch?q=vue)               |\n| `npmjs.com\u002F~sindresorhus`       | [`npmx.dev\u002F~sindresorhus`](https:\u002F\u002Fnpmx.dev\u002F~sindresorhus)             |\n| `npmjs.com\u002Forg\u002Fnuxt`            | [`npmx.dev\u002Forg\u002Fnuxt`](https:\u002F\u002Fnpmx.dev\u002Forg\u002Fnuxt)                       |\n\n> [!TIP]\n> Want automatic redirects? Try the [npmx-redirect extension](https:\u002F\u002Fgithub.com\u002Fiaverages\u002Fnpmx-redirect) for [Chrome](https:\u002F\u002Fchromewebstore.google.com\u002Fdetail\u002Flbhjgfgpnlihfmobnohoipeljollhlnb) \u002F [Firefox](https:\u002F\u002Faddons.mozilla.org\u002Fen-GB\u002Ffirefox\u002Faddon\u002Fnpmx-redirect\u002F).\n\n#### Not yet supported\n\n- `\u002Fpackage\u002F\u003Cname>\u002Faccess` &ndash; package access settings\n- `\u002Fpackage\u002F\u003Cname>\u002Fdependents` &ndash; dependent packages list\n- `\u002Fsettings\u002F*` &ndash; account settings pages\n\n### Simpler URLs\n\nnpmx.dev also supports shorter, cleaner URLs:\n\n| Pattern            | Example                                            |\n| ------------------ | -------------------------------------------------- |\n| `\u002F\u003Cpackage>`       | [`\u002Fnuxt`](https:\u002F\u002Fnpmx.dev\u002Fnuxt)                   |\n| `\u002F\u003Cpkg>@\u003Cversion>` | [`\u002Fvue@3.4.0`](https:\u002F\u002Fnpmx.dev\u002Fvue@3.4.0)         |\n| `\u002F@scope\u002Fname`     | [`\u002F@nuxt\u002Fkit`](https:\u002F\u002Fnpmx.dev\u002F@nuxt\u002Fkit)         |\n| `\u002F@org`            | [`\u002F@nuxt`](https:\u002F\u002Fnpmx.dev\u002F@nuxt)                 |\n| `\u002F~username`       | [`\u002F~sindresorhus`](https:\u002F\u002Fnpmx.dev\u002F~sindresorhus) |\n\n## Tech stack\n\n- [Nuxt 4](https:\u002F\u002Fnuxt.com\u002F)\n- [Nitro](https:\u002F\u002Fnuxt.com\u002Fdocs\u002Fguide\u002Fconcepts\u002Fserver-engine)\n- [UnoCSS](https:\u002F\u002Funocss.dev\u002F)\n- [nuxt-og-image](https:\u002F\u002Fgithub.com\u002Fnuxt-modules\u002Fog-image)\n- [npm Registry API](https:\u002F\u002Fgithub.com\u002Fnpm\u002Fregistry\u002Fblob\u002Fmain\u002Fdocs\u002FREGISTRY-API.md)\n\n## Contributing\n\nWe welcome contributions &ndash; please do feel free to explore the project and improve things. See [CONTRIBUTING.md](.\u002FCONTRIBUTING.md) for guidelines on how to get up and running!\n\n## Related projects\n\n- [npmx-redirect](https:\u002F\u002Fgithub.com\u002Fiaverages\u002Fnpmx-redirect) &ndash; Browser extension that automatically redirects npmjs.com URLs to npmx.dev.\n- [JSR](https:\u002F\u002Fjsr.io\u002F) &ndash; The open-source package registry for modern JavaScript and TypeScript\n- [npm-userscript](https:\u002F\u002Fgithub.com\u002Fbluwy\u002Fnpm-userscript) &ndash; Browser userscript with various improvements and fixes for npmjs.com\n- [npm-alt](https:\u002F\u002Fnpm.willow.sh\u002F) &ndash; An alternative npm package browser\n- [npkg.lorypelli.dev](https:\u002F\u002Fnpkg.lorypelli.dev\u002F) &ndash; An alternative frontend to npm made with as little client-side JavaScript as possible\n- [vscode-npmx](https:\u002F\u002Fgithub.com\u002Fnpmx-dev\u002Fvscode-npmx) &ndash; Official VSCode extension for npmx\n- [vscode-open-in-npmx](https:\u002F\u002Fgithub.com\u002Fsybers\u002Fvscode-open-in-npmx) &ndash; VSCode shortcut to open packages on npmx\n- [nxjt](https:\u002F\u002Fnxjt.netlify.app) &ndash; npmx Jump To: Quickly navigate to npmx common webpages.\n- [npmx-weekly](https:\u002F\u002Fnpmx-weekly.trueberryless.org\u002F) &ndash; A weekly newsletter for the npmx ecosystem. Add your own content via suggestions in the weekly PR on [GitHub](https:\u002F\u002Fgithub.com\u002Ftrueberryless-org\u002Fnpmx-weekly\u002Fpulls?q=is%3Aopen+is%3Apr+label%3A%22%F0%9F%95%94+weekly+post%22).\n- [npmx-digest](https:\u002F\u002Fnpmx-digest.trueberryless.org\u002F) &ndash; An automated news aggregation website that summarizes npmx activity from GitHub and Bluesky every 8 hours.\n- [npmx-badge](https:\u002F\u002Fnpmx-badge.vercel.app\u002F) &ndash; A playground to help you create custom badges quickly.\n\nIf you're building something cool, let us know! 🙏\n\n## License\n\nMade with ❤️\n\nPublished under [MIT License](.\u002FLICENSE).\n\n## Star History\n\n\u003Ca href=\"https:\u002F\u002Fwww.star-history.com\u002F#npmx-dev\u002Fnpmx.dev&type=date&legend=top-left\">\n \u003Cpicture>\n   \u003Csource media=\"(prefers-color-scheme: dark)\" srcset=\"https:\u002F\u002Fapi.star-history.com\u002Fsvg?repos=npmx-dev\u002Fnpmx.dev&type=date&theme=dark&legend=top-left\" \u002F>\n   \u003Csource media=\"(prefers-color-scheme: light)\" srcset=\"https:\u002F\u002Fapi.star-history.com\u002Fsvg?repos=npmx-dev\u002Fnpmx.dev&type=date&legend=top-left\" \u002F>\n   \u003Cimg alt=\"Star History Chart\" src=\"https:\u002F\u002Fapi.star-history.com\u002Fsvg?repos=npmx-dev\u002Fnpmx.dev&type=date&legend=top-left\" \u002F>\n \u003C\u002Fpicture>\n\u003C\u002Fa>\n","npmx.dev 是一个为 npm 注册表设计的快速、现代化浏览器。该项目采用 TypeScript 构建，提供极速搜索与过滤功能，以及直观简洁的用户界面。其核心特点包括多模式浏览（如暗黑和亮色模式）、代码高亮显示、依赖版本过期提示及安全漏洞警告等。npmx.dev 还支持通过 URL 兼容性直接替换 `npmjs.com` 为 `xnpmjs.com` 或 `npmx.dev` 来访问相同内容，并且增强了对包管理、团队协作的支持。此工具非常适合需要高效查找和管理 npm 包的开发者使用，在日常开发或维护开源项目时能够极大提升工作效率。",2,"2026-06-11 03:50:59","high_star"]